First off, why Martha Christina Tiahahu? Well, this young lady was a total legend. Born in 1800, she stood up against Dutch colonial forces during the Pattimura rebellion when she was just a teenager. Talk about courage! She fought alongside adults, and her bravery became a symbol of resistance and patriotism. That's some serious inspiration, right? Now, imagine bringing that spirit to life through cosplay.
